Film Journal: Restrepo Review

FJI:

Shot in and around an Army outpost in the Korengal Valley, Restrepo offers an unprecedented look at soldiers on the front lines in Afghanistan. The battle footage is raw and terrifying in ways rarely seen in documentaries before. By avoiding overt political statements, the filmmakers aim for a broad theatrical audience rather than one that has already chosen sides. Restrepo, which will eventually be broadcast on cable, isn't for or against the war in Afghanistan. But it does make clear that waging this war is difficult, if not futile.
